Guitar Techniques Explored in "Spanish Boots"

Our lesson meticulously breaks down the song, focusing on several key techniques that are essential for capturing its essence:

String Bending

String bending involves pushing or pulling a string across the fretboard to raise its pitch. In "Spanish Boots," this technique adds emotional expression and mimics the human voice's wailing quality. Mastering string bending enhances your ability to convey emotion and adds a vocal-like quality to your solos.

Vibrato

Vibrato is the subtle oscillation of pitch achieved by varying the tension of the string. Bonamassa's use of vibrato in this track imparts a soulful and expressive character to sustained notes. Developing a controlled vibrato enriches your tonal palette and adds depth to your playing.

Slides

Sliding involves moving your finger smoothly along the string from one fret to another, creating a seamless transition between notes. This technique is prevalent in "Spanish Boots," contributing to its fluid and connected melodic lines. Incorporating slides into your playing facilitates smoother phrasing and enhances legato passages.

Hammer-Ons and Pull-Offs

These legato techniques allow for rapid note articulation without the need for picking each note. Hammer-ons involve pressing down on a fret to sound a note, while pull-offs entail pulling the finger off a fret to let a lower note ring. Their application in "Spanish Boots" adds speed and fluidity to the riffs and solos. Mastering these techniques improves your legato playing and increases your overall speed and efficiency on the fretboard.

Alternate Picking

Alternate picking, the practice of alternating between downward and upward strokes, is essential for maintaining rhythm and precision in faster passages. In this song, it ensures clarity and articulation in complex riffs. Developing alternate picking skills enhances your timing and accuracy, especially in fast-paced sections.

Double Stops

Double stops involve playing two notes simultaneously, often creating harmonically rich intervals. "Spanish Boots" utilises double stops to add harmonic depth and a fuller sound to certain phrases. Incorporating double stops into your repertoire enriches your harmonic vocabulary and adds complexity to your playing.

The Guitarists Behind "Spanish Boots"

The original "Spanish Boots" was a collaboration between Jeff Beck, Rod Stewart, and Ronnie Wood, featured on the Jeff Beck Group's 1969 album "Beck-Ola." Jeff Beck's innovative guitar work, characterised by his expressive phrasing and pioneering use of techniques, set a new standard in rock guitar playing. Ronnie Wood's contributions on bass and guitar added a rhythmic and melodic foundation that complemented Beck's lead work. Joe Bonamassa's interpretation pays homage to these legends while infusing his own virtuosic style, bridging the gap between traditional blues and modern rock.
